The snoring decibel scale
Sleep medicine uses a simple classification, based on intensity measured overnight.
| Level | Intensity | Everyday equivalent |
|---|---|---|
| Mild | 40 – 45 dB | a library, a fridge |
| Moderate | 45 – 55 dB | moderate rain, a distant dishwasher |
| Severe | 55 – 60 dB | a conversation in the room |
| Very severe | above 60 dB | louder than normal conversation |
Extreme cases exist: some snoring reaches 90 decibels, the level of a lawnmower or heavy city traffic. The recorded world record exceeds 111 dB — the equivalent of a rock concert.
One detail matters for reading these numbers: the decibel scale is logarithmic. Going from 50 to 60 dB does not mean "slightly louder" — the sound energy is multiplied by ten, and the ear perceives it as roughly twice as loud. A ten-decibel gap looks trivial written down and is enormous to live with.
Key takeaway: above 55 decibels snoring is classed as severe, and above 60 it exceeds the volume of a conversation held in the same room.
Volume says something about your health
Snoring is not only a nuisance for those around you: its intensity correlates with the severity of sleep apnea.
A study published in the Journal of Clinical Sleep Medicine objectively measured snoring intensity in 1,643 habitual snorers during full overnight polysomnography. The result is clear: mean intensity rises from 46.3 dB in people without apnea to 60.5 dB in those with very severe apnea, with a significant correlation between the two.
Careful not to over-read it: this correlation is statistical, valid across a group. It does not support an individual conclusion — many heavy snorers have no apnea at all, and apnea can exist with moderate snoring. But it explains why genuinely loud snoring deserves to be taken seriously rather than treated as a running joke.
Key takeaway: the louder the snoring, the higher the likelihood of apnea — that is a reason to check, not a diagnosis.
Why perception is not enough (and it has been proven)
Here is the point that should end most household arguments on the subject.
A study published in the Journal of Clinical Sleep Medicine compared, in the same people, the snoring they reported with the snoring measured objectively overnight. The conclusion: both the presence and the intensity of snoring are significantly underreported by the people concerned — a gap especially marked in women.
This is not bad faith. It is physiological: you cannot hear yourself snore, because snoring happens during sleep and the brain retains no memory of it on waking. Someone sincerely asserting that they do not snore is telling the truth of their experience — it is simply inaccessible to them.
The reverse deserves saying too: the woken partner is no reliable instrument either. Accumulated tiredness, irritation and anticipation all distort perception. They may genuinely believe it was "all night" when it was two hours.
Neither is wrong, and neither is right. That is exactly the kind of disagreement one night of measurement settles.
Key takeaway: the snorer underestimates, the partner overestimates, and research has measured both. Arguing over memories leads nowhere.
What the person beside you actually endures
We talk a lot about the snorer, rarely about the other one. Yet the thresholds are known.
From 30 to 35 decibels, noise is already enough to fragment sleep — well below even the mildest snoring. In other words, snoring that is "not that loud" genuinely disrupts the nights of the person next to you. That is neither exaggeration nor hypersensitivity.
Above 85 decibels, prolonged exposure becomes risky for hearing. With some snoring reaching 90 dB, the risk is not purely theoretical — but it stays rare, and it is not the main concern.
The real cost lies elsewhere: broken nights, night after night, with the usual consequences of sleep loss on mood, concentration and health. Why your phone will not give an absolute number
This needs saying plainly, because many apps display a decibel figure with a precision that corresponds to nothing.
A smartphone is not a calibrated sound meter. Two different models side by side will not report the same figure for the same sound. And above all, the measured level depends heavily on distance: sound loses roughly 6 decibels each time the distance doubles. Snoring at 60 dB measured at 30 centimetres becomes 54 dB at 60 centimetres, and 48 dB at 1.2 metres. Same snore, three numbers.
That is not a limitation of apps, it is physics.
What does stay perfectly reliable: comparing one night with another, phone in the same place. If your worst nights are the ones after drinking, or the ones spent on your back, the measurement will say so unambiguously — and that is the information you can act on. How to end the argument, concretely
The number is not what convinces. The sound is.
It is the most consistent observation among couples who measure: nobody has ever changed their mind in front of a chart. But hearing three seconds of your own snoring has an immediate effect — because it is beyond dispute, and because it is often the first time in your life you have heard it.
Hence a simple method, in three steps.
Record several nights, not one. A single night can be exceptional — alcohol, a cold, exhaustion. A week gives you the real picture.
Listen together, without commentary. The goal is not to win an argument, it is to look at the same fact. One clip is enough.
Then look for what makes nights differ. That is where measurement becomes useful instead of accusatory: if snoring doubles on drinking nights, you have a lever instead of a grievance.

In short
Snoring usually sits between 40 and 60 decibels: mild up to 45, moderate up to 55, severe up to 60, very severe beyond. Intensity is statistically linked to apnea severity — 46 dB on average without apnea, 60 dB with very severe apnea — which makes it a reason to check, not a diagnosis. Perception is worthless in both directions: snorers underestimate their volume, research has measured it, and the exhausted partner overestimates the duration. Finally, no phone gives a reliable absolute figure, since distance changes everything — but the night-to-night comparison is solid. And to convince someone, one audio clip beats any decibel count.

Frequently asked questions
How many decibels is normal snoring?
Most snoring falls between 40 and 60 decibels. The classification used in sleep medicine distinguishes mild snoring (40–45 dB), moderate (45–55 dB), severe (55–60 dB) and very severe (above 60 dB). For reference, a normal conversation sits around 60 dB and a vacuum cleaner between 65 and 80 dB.
At what point is snoring considered loud?
Above 55 decibels snoring is classed as severe, and above 60 as very severe. At that level it exceeds the volume of an ordinary conversation held in the same room, which is why it becomes impossible to ignore for whoever is sleeping beside you.
Does loud snoring mean sleep apnea?
Not automatically, but there is a measured link. A study of 1,643 habitual snorers found a correlation between snoring intensity and the apnea-hypopnea index: mean intensity rose from 46.3 dB in people without apnea to 60.5 dB in those with very severe apnea. Loud snoring therefore warrants screening — it does not replace it.
Can snoring damage a partner hearing?
It is theoretically possible at extreme levels. Prolonged exposure above 85 decibels is recognised as risky for hearing, and some snoring reaches 90 dB. Such cases stay rare: the usual harm is not to hearing but to sleep, since exposure as low as 30 to 35 dB is already enough to fragment a night.
Why does my partner swear they do not snore?
Because they are sincere, and research gives them mitigating circumstances. A study in the Journal of Clinical Sleep Medicine compared snoring as reported by patients with snoring measured objectively overnight: both the presence and the intensity of snoring are significantly underreported by the people concerned. You cannot hear yourself snore, and the night leaves no memory of it.
Can my phone measure the decibels of my snoring?
It measures a sound level, but not an absolute value comparable to a sound meter. A smartphone is not calibrated, and above all the level depends on distance: the same snore measured at 30 cm or at two metres gives very different numbers. What is reliable and useful is comparing one night with another, phone in the same place.
